Starting a Cleaning Business? Avoid These 5 Costly Mistakes


Starting your own cleaning business sounds like a dream — no boss, no 9-5, and finally being in control of your time and income.

But here’s the part no one tells you…

Most new cleaning business owners don’t fail because they can’t clean. They fail because they start with zero systems, zero boundaries, and zero clue how to price or protect themselves.

If that sounds familiar, you’re not alone — but you do need to fix it now before burnout or broke-ness becomes your new normal.

Let’s break down 5 of the most common business-killing mistakes new cleaning pros make… and how to avoid them like your income depends on it (because it does).


💸 Mistake #1: Charging Way Too Little

Cheap prices attract cheap clients. It’s that simple.

When you start out charging rock-bottom rates just to get your foot in the door, guess what kind of door opens? The kind attached to late payers, time wasters, and clients who treat you like help instead of a business owner.

Pricing too low doesn’t make you generous. It makes you look uncertain.

💥 Mistake #2: Letting the Wrong Clients In the Door

Not all clients are created equal — and saying yes to everyone means saying no to your sanity.

The wrong clients demand more, pay less, and push every boundary you set. The right clients respect your time, your process, and your rates.

📝 Mistake #3: Winging It Without Checklists or Policies

“Wait, I thought the fridge was included.”
“You missed a spot.”
…sound familiar?

That’s what happens when you run your business on hope instead of systems.

Checklists + policies aren’t “extra.” They:

  • Set clear expectations

  • Keep your clean consistent (which = trust)

  • Make you look like the pro you are

📄 Mistake #4: Skipping Agreements

Verbal commitments? Cute.
Written ones? Professional.

If you’re not using simple agreements that outline what’s included, how often, how much, and when payment is due, you’re setting yourself up for chaos.

❌ Mistake #5: Overcomplicating Everything

When you’re new, it’s tempting to think “more = better.” More services, more hours, more clients. But all that does is burn you out.

You don’t need to do everything. You need a lean, consistent service that delivers results. That’s what scales.
